摘要
研究了水性环氧乳液对水泥砂浆的吸水率、干缩率、黏结性能和抗蚀性能的影响,并在体系中加入粉煤灰,成功制备出性能优良的环氧乳液改性水泥砂浆。结果表明,复掺乳液和粉煤灰的试样性能优于单掺环氧乳液或粉煤灰,乳液的固化交联成膜和粉煤灰的微集料效应、密实效应、填充效应大大改善了水泥砂浆的性能。
Effect of epoxy latex on water absorption rate, drying shrinkage rate, bond property and corrosion resistance was investigated by doping epoxy emulsion to conventional cement mortar, and the epoxy-modified mortar were successfully prepared by addition of fly ash.The results show that the performance of compositely adding emulsion and fly ash were superior to singly adding samples, in addition, the curing cross-linked film-forming of emulsion and the micro-aggregate effect, concentrating effect and filling effect of fly ash improved the performance of mortar very obviously.
